First Solar and juwi solar sponsor road cycling team

Two of North America’s premier solar companies – First Solar Inc. and juwi solar Inc. – are co-sponsoring a U.S. amateur road cycling team in an effort to promote awareness for sustainable solar energy in communities throughout the country.

Report showcases the best of what’s around in sustainable rural electrification

A new report by the Alliance for Rural Electrification (ARE) – Best Practice of ARE: What Renewable Energy Can Achieve In Developing Countries – showcases the diverse actions the renewable energy industry is undertaking as a response to the particular conditions and energy needs of rural areas in developing nations.

Successful ignition of third solar glass production line at Xinyi Glass

March 23, 2011 marks another milestone for Xinyi Glass in its low-iron solar glass manufacturing with ignition of its third low iron patterned solar glass production line with capacity of 500ton/day in Wuhu, Anhui.

Siliken photovoltaic modules obtain MSC accreditation

Siliken has obtained the Microgeneration Certification Scheme (MSC), which makes its PV modules suitable for any photovoltaic installation to be carried out in the United Kingdom, while end clients will be able to make use of the UK government aid and subsidy programmes.
